Intellij IDEA智能补全

2020-05-13
好看主题

Intellij IDEA智能补全,除了用 sout 开头快速生成,还能在后面快速生成。

Intellij IDEA智能补全,除了用 sout 开头快速生成,还能在后面快速生成。
idea只能补全

2、快速定义局部变量
在字符串或者数字……后面输入 .var,回车,IDEA会自动推断并快速定义一个局部变量,不过它是 final 类型的。


3、快速定义成员变量
在值后面输入.field,可以快速定义一个成员变量,如果当前方法是静态的,那生成的变量也是静态的。


4、快速格式化字符串
在字符串后面输入.format,回车,IDEA会自动生成 String.format…语句。


5、快速判断(非)空
if (xx != null)
if (xx == null)
像上面这种判断空/非空的情况非常多吧,其实可以快速生成 if 判断语句块,非空:.notnull 或者 .nn,空:.null。


6、快速取反判断
输入 .not 可以让布尔值快速取反,再输入 .if 可快速生成 if 判断语句块。


7、快速遍历集合
下面是几种 for 循环语句的快速生成演示,.for, .fori, .forr 都可以满足你的要求。


8、快速返回值
在值后面输入.return,可以让当前值快速返回。


9、快速生成同步锁
在对象后面输入.synchronized,可以快速生成该对象的同步锁语句块。


10、快速生成JDK8语句
下面演示的是快速生成 Lambda 以及 Optional 语句。


好了,今天就介绍了 Intellij IDEA 如何更使用快速补全功能、涨姿势了吧。

转载请说明来源于"十度季"

本文地址:https://www.y3h.cn/topic/158935720715.html

站点声明

1、本站内容来源于原创及网络筛选搜集,版权归原作者所有。如有侵犯版权,请立刻和本站联系,我们将在三个工作日内予以改正。

2、十度季旨在分享高质量和原创文章,帮助开发者少走弯路。欢迎投稿。

Copyright © www.shiduji.cn All Rights Reserved. 网站地图 陇ICP备16003742号 站长统计